python - 在 Rmarkdown 中使用 Python 时标记代码块
问题描述
我正在使用 blogdown 来建立一个网站。在一篇文章中,我使用以下代码块创建了一个绘图:
```{r, scatter-plot, echo = F}
library(ggplot2)
ggplot(df, aes(x = x, y = y, color = group)) +
geom_point()
```
这会在我的静态目录中生成一个名为“scatter-plot”的图像,因此一切都按预期工作。
但是,如果我运行一个 python 块,结果图像的名称是“unnamed-chunk”,尽管我还添加了一个块标签:
```{python, scatter-plot-sns, echo = F}
import seaborn as sns
sns.scatterplot(x = x, y = y)
```
我也尝试过显式设置label
块的参数,但没有奏效。
为什么使用 Python 时块名称不起作用?
解决方案
问题已解决更新reticulate
和rmarkdown
包
推荐阅读
- google-sheets - 如何在谷歌表格中使用 CountIf 仅在另一个单元格中有内容时计算单元格?
- javascript - 即使在页面刷新时也能在高图中保持选择
- python - 如何通过python中的opencv中的某个标量影响某个区域的亮度?
- java - liquibase 不能与 java -jar SpringBoot 一起运行
- angular - 调用 http.post 时收到错误消息“操作无法完成。设备上没有空间”
- apache-beam - Apache Beam 中的键值
- javascript - 如何在没有服务器端inolvement的情况下使用标头中的令牌从一个webapp重定向到另一个?
- git - 在 Azure-DevOps 中撤消还原提交
- c# - Azure Blob 文件并发写入
- laravel - 如何使用 Storage::disk('s3') 在 Laravel 的 s3 私有存储桶中禁用到期时间?